You will be surprised how quickly the time will fly. It sounds like you had a six-month waiting period like I did, and they do throw a lot of information at you. I put everything in a binder and refer to it everyday to make sure I am on the right track while it is all so new.

The 2-week liquid diet is not fun, but just remember it is one more step towards your goal. Now is seems the 2 weeks passed in a blink.

I have been very fortunate with my surgery with no problems so far. I pray things go as well for you. My only advice is when you get the green light at the hospital, get your behind moving and walk up and down the hospital corridors. My doctor told me it helps with your recovery, helps you avoid blood clots, and helps your overall well being.

Hi Georgie! Congratulations on your surgery date!! The liquid diet is rough the first 3 days, but once you get through that...you will be surprised how quickly your appetite settles down. I do 3 protein shakes a day and low fat/low sodium broth for lunch and dinner. Sugar free popsicles at night also help with the 'snackies.' I am 5 days out from my surgery, so our dates are pretty close! I can't wait to see your progress!! It will be here before you know it!!
